Description
'Power-plus Germicidal Food Plant Cleaner' is a disinfectant and sanitizer. Its Federal EPA registration number is: 1769-235. It was originally approved by EPA on 04 Jun 1973. Its registration got cancelled on 12 Oct 1995. It has a 'Danger' signal word. It has the following active ingredients: Alkyl* dimethyl benzyl ammonium chloride *(60%C14, 30%C16, 5%C18, 5%C12) and Alkyl* dimethyl ethylbenzyl ammonium chloride *(68%C12, 32%C14). It's approved for 5 sites including bakery process plant premises, food process plant premises, food process plant surfaces, food processing equipment, and food storage premises. It is also approved for 2 pests and pest groups including but not limited to animal pathogenic bacteria and mold/mildew.
